五大常用百度高级搜索语法

经常使用百度搜索查找内容的朋友现在有福音了,“高级搜索语法”可以帮大家迅速找到想要的内容。小编今天为大家介绍五种常用的百度高级搜索语法,即把搜索范围限定在网页标题中、特定站点中、URL链接中、精确匹配和不包括特定词。

五大语法

确匹配和不包括特定词。

语法一:把搜索范围限定在网页标题中--intitle

1)使用方式: 把查询内容中特别关键的部分用“intitle:”开头;

2)举个例子: 找萌宠泰迪的图片,就可以在搜索框中这样写: 照片 intitle:泰迪;

3)注意事项: intitle:和后面的关键词之间没有空格。


语法二:把搜索范围限定在某一网站中--site

1)使用方式: 如果你已经知道某个网站中有你想要的内容,就可以利用这个语法把搜索范围限定在这个网站中来提升搜索效率。在插叙内容后面加上 site:网站域名;

2)举个例子: 优快云博客(blog.youkuaiyun.com)中php的相关文章,就可以在搜索框中这样写: php site:blog.youkuaiyun.com;

3)注意事项: “site:”和后面的网站域名之间不要带空格,也不要带“http://”。


语法三:把搜索范围限定在特定链接(url)中--inurl

1)使用方式: 网页的url中的部分信息旺旺能够提高搜索结果的准确性。用“inurl:”,后面跟着url中出现的关键词;

2)举个例子: 查询一下“渗透测试”,就可以在搜索框中这样写: 渗透测试 inurl:blog。这表示“渗透测试 ”可以出现在网页的任何位置,“blog”这个词比较出现在网页url中;

3)注意事项: “inurl:”和后面所跟的关键词之间不要有空格。



语法四:精确匹配--“”;《》

1)使用方式: 在查询的词很长的情况下,百度所有结果可能把这个查询词拆分,导致搜索结果您并不满意。解决方案是可以给这个查询词加上双引号,或书名号,让百度不拆分查询词;

2)举个例子: 在搜索框中输入查询“黑客排名”,加上双引号(中英文双引号均可),获得的结果就是完全符合要求的;

3)注意事项:书名号在百度有两个特殊功能,首先书名号会出现在搜索结果中;而是被书名号括起来的内容不会被拆分,这个在查询电影书籍时特别有效。


语法五:让搜索结果中不含有特定查询词--减号

1)使用方式: 如果搜索结果中有一些网页是您不需要的,而且这些网页都包括特定关键词,那么用减号语法可以去除这些含有特定关键词的网页;

2)举个例子: 搜简历模板,不希望出现关于毕业生简历的网页。那么可以这样查询:简历模板 -程序员简历

3)注意事项: 前一个关键词和减号之间必须有空格,没有空格减号会被当成连字符。


ps:博主贴心地把广告p掉了~

总结:

intitle搜索范围限定在网页标题

site搜索范围限定在特定站点中

inurl搜索范围限定在url链接中

双引号“”和书名号《》精确匹配

原文:五大常用百度高级搜索语法

感觉原文有广告推广的嫌疑,我就把搜索关键词给改了。

### 如何通过百度搜索引擎查找与HTML相关的资料 为了有效利用百度搜索引擎查找与HTML相关的资料,可以从以下几个方面入手: #### 1. 使用精确匹配搜索 当需要查找特定主题的内容时,可以使用双引号将关键词括起来以实现精确匹配。例如,在百度输入 `"HTML教程"` 可以帮助找到更精准的相关资源[^1]。 #### 2. 利用高级搜索语法 百度支持一些高级搜索语法来提高搜索效率。以下是几个常用的技巧: - **site:** 如果希望仅在某些权威网站上查找关于HTML的信息,可以在搜索框中输入 `HTML site:w3school.com.cn` 来限定范围。 - **intitle:** 若要寻找标题中含有指定词语的结果,则可尝试像这样查询:`intitle:HTML入门指南` 这样会优先返回那些标题里提到该词的文章[^2]。 #### 3. 关注官方文档或知名技术博客 对于学习新技术而言,参考其官方网站或者行业内认可度较高的个人/团队所撰写的技术博文是非常重要的途径之一。比如W3C Schools就是一个非常好的起点,它提供了详尽而系统的HTML教学材料;另外还可以关注国内的一些大型开发者社区如优快云、掘金等平台上的优质原创内容创作者分享的经验贴[^3]。 ```python import requests from bs4 import BeautifulSoup def search_html_tutorials(keyword="HTML"): url = f"https://www.baidu.com/s?wd={keyword}" headers = {"User-Agent": "Mozilla/5.0 (Windows NT 10.0; Win64; x64)"} response = requests.get(url, headers=headers) soup = BeautifulSoup(response.text, 'html.parser') results = [] for item in soup.select('.c-container'): title = item.find('h3').get_text(strip=True) if item.find('h3') else '' link = item.find('a')['href'] if item.find('a') and 'href' in item.find('a').attrs else '' result = { 'title': title, 'link': link } results.append(result) return results[:5] tutorials = search_html_tutorials() for tutorial in tutorials: print(f"{tutorial['title']} -> {tutorial['link']}") ``` 上述脚本展示了如何构建一个基本的爬虫程序去抓取前五个有关于给定关键字(默认为"HTML")的教学链接列表,并打印出来供进一步查看研究之用。
评论 4
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值